FAQ

Frequently asked questions

Where is Evotec located?
Evotec operates from Manfred Eigen Campus, Essener Bogen 7, 22419 Hamburg, Germany, Hamburg, Germany.
Who runs Evotec?
Evotec is led by Dr. Christian Wojczewski, Chief Executive Officer and Chair of the Management Board. Verified 14 Mar 2026.
What does Evotec do?
Evotec remains a verified German discovery-and-platform anchor with explicit cluster linkage to major therapeutic and industrial partners. Core capabilities: Integrated Drug Discovery, Translational Biology, Biologics and Platform Partnerships.
